SAR,

I am running a Punch R/C ESC from Nankin.

They sent me one for evaluation, before I received my 7HV, so I installed it on the Trex 700E. I liked the way it worked and purchased one for the 7HV. This was also at a time when the major brand of HV ESC was having issues with spontaneous combustion.

The programming is not as simple as some other ESC's (you have to stop and start after each step), but you only have to do it once, when you first install it, so it is not bad-just takes a few, extra minutes.

I do not run governor, so I cannot comment on that aspect of the ESC.

I have about 80 flights on the two ESC's with no issues, so far, sir.

Sarpilot - great to hear from you. I am biased a great deal towards the Jive 120, since I also have a Jive 80. If you want to fly with a governor, then I think it might depend on whether or not you will use Vbar governor. If not, I strongly favor the Jive as it has a great governor as well as a great BEC. Jive V11 can work with Vbar gov.

However, another option not on your list, which is a hot seller with many advantrages is the Scorpion 130 Commander V5 BEC. None are failure free, but this one has some excellent capability, and more than $200 less than Jive. Has protection built in lacking in the HW, and compatibility with Vbar governor. I understand that if it goes into thermal shutdown, you can reset it from an interface cable. (Jive goes back to Kontronik for resetting). I would make this my next ESC if I were to build a second 700 (even though some failures have been reported).

with v bar gov fusionhawk and wr bec, jive 120 hv internal gov.
Both these proven with monster yy handwind motors drawing over 200 amps, although jive doesn't like certain motors like 5020, i.e. where width is more than twice the length of stator its still the best in terms of protecting your machine, it will shut down but not ignite or burn up. However on single wire d windings run ksa mode as well as some align mx motors. Fusionhawk anything goes, still don't know what happens if things go wrong as so far seems bulletproof, running both align mx and 5020 rewinds
Scorpions unfortunately no better than castle so far, yes excellent support and everyone wants it to work, bottom line they don't, also I see tendency to blame motors for failures, honestly?, where do all these bad motors suddenly come from?. Again jive will show a led flash code with bad motor and not burn up, cheap imop in the long run
